About the Department
Department caters to the diagnostic needs of SDM hospital and other private hospitals of Hubli and Dharwad. Faculty members of the department are actively involved in teaching, training, diagnostic and research activities. Staffs are involved in teaching under graduates (Medical, Dental, Nursing, Physiotherapy, BScMLT students), Post graduates and Ph.D in Pathology. They are indulged in various research activities in the fields of their interest and have brought out publications in the form of books and articles in various national and international journals. Department has conducted several conferences, CMEs and workshops. It has the proud privilege of conducting one national and 3 state conferences, annual National Conference of Indian Academy of Cytologist – CYTOCON in November 2011 and Annual state conference of KCIAPM- KAPCON in August 2016. Department co-ordinates tumour board meetings where in interesting and challenging oncology cases are discussed.

Diagnostic facilities
Pathology department is well equipped to carry out various haematology, clinical pathology, cytopathology, histopathology investigations and also perinatal autopsies. Haematology section has 6 part differential automated blood analysers and coagulometers. Clinical pathology wing which is located in sample collection centre performs routine urine analysis. Both direct and CT/USG guided FNACs are performed in cytopathology section. Pap smear reporting and fluid cytology are carried out using cytocentrifuge and thin-prep equipment’s. Histopathology section is equipped with fully automated tissue processor and state of art cutting and staining equipment’s. Frozen sections for rapid intraoperative consultation are regularly performed. It also has facilities to perform ancillary techniques like cell block preparation for cytology specimens, special stains, automated immunohistochemistry and Immunofluroscence. Department also handles the blood bank which has facilities for component preparation.
Teaching Program
Teaching in pathology for MBBS, BDS, MD, Nursing, Physiotherapy, BscMLT and other paramedical courses is carried out in the department. Department is well equipped with class rooms with audio-visual aids, demo rooms, and practical halls for effective teaching for medical students. For the purpose of undergraduate practical sessions 2 separate wet and dry halls with well-equipped instruments, best binocular microscopes, gross specimens and histopathology slides are provided to the UG students. An excellent museum containing more than 1000 specimens is a prized possession of this department. Regular topic seminars, journal clubs, gross specimen discussions, autopsy reviews, slide seminars are conducted in the department as a part of PG training program. Penta and Deca head microscopes are used for the PG teaching purpose. In addition postgraduates are posted to various diagnostic divisions of the department. They are also deputed to other well-known institutes like NIMHANS and KIDWAI for their training.
The faculty regularly gets updated by attending conferences, CMEs, seminars, training programs etc. The department has published more than 30 research papers in last five years.
